TIL Star Trek’s (1966) theme song originally had lyrics written by Gene Roddenberry, who wrote the lyrics to usurp half of the royalties from composer Alexander Courage. The lyrics never aired.

And the lyrics were comically bad: > Beyond The rim of the star-light My love Is wand’ring in star-flight I know He’ll find in star-clustered reaches Love, strange love a star woman teaches. I know his journey ends never His star trek will go on forever. But tell him while he wanders his starry sea Remember, remember me.

It looks like this was a larger decision from the lemmy development community in an attempt to eliminate karma farming. They say it’s psychologically damaging, and as someone who looks at them a lot, they may be right.
